Overview

The Canada Council for the Arts Composite Activities grant provides up to $100,000 per year for a maximum of three years to support Canadian artists, arts workers, groups, and organizations in undertaking multi-year, large, or complex projects. Eligible activities include artistic creation, residencies, research, publishing, audience development, professional training, and public presentations within the arts sector.

Financing terms and conditions

  • Funding of up to $100,000 per year for projects, for a maximum of 3 years.
  • Total financial assistance can reach up to $300,000 over the duration of the grant.

Activities funded

  • Execution of multi-year artistic creation and production projects.
  • Implementation of organizational development and professional training initiatives for artists and arts workers.
  • Development and management of residencies, research, and knowledge-sharing forums in the arts sector.
  • Publication and dissemination of Canadian literary works and critical discourse.
  • Initiatives to expand audience engagement and market development for Canadian arts nationally and internationally.

Eligibility

  • The applicant must be a Canadian artist, arts or cultural worker, artistic group, or organization.
  • The project must involve multiple, large, or complex activities to be carried out over a period of up to 3 years.
  • The proposed activities must support the artistic process, publication, innovation, public engagement, or market development for Canadian arts.

Who is eligible?

  • Canadian artists
  • Arts and cultural workers
  • Artistic groups
  • Arts organizations
  • Canadian publishers of literary books and magazines

Eligible expenses

  • Salaries and fees for artists, artistic groups, and cultural workers directly involved in activities.
  • Costs for residencies, including associated travel and accommodation.
  • Expenses related to research, including artistic or sector-based research.
  • Publication costs for literary books and magazines authored by Canadian writers.
  • Organizational development expenses, including professional development and training for artists and arts workers.
  • Costs related to knowledge-sharing events or forums.
  • Expenses for audience and market development, both in Canada and abroad.
  • Production, representation, or management service fees for Canadian artists, groups, or organizations.

Additional information

  • The Canada Council is transitioning to a new funding portal, with the current portal becoming unavailable starting May 26, 2025.
  • The updated portal and this grant component will only be available after the new system is launched in summer 2025.
  • Applicants are encouraged to consult the 'Updates to Funding Opportunities and Portal' web page for current information about changes to programs and services.
